Q 1 - Which of the following is correct about C#?
A - C# is a modern, general-purpose, object-oriented programming language developed by Microsoft.
B - C# was developed by Anders Hejlsberg and his team during the development of .Net Framework.
C - C# is designed for Common Language Infrastructure (CLI).
Answer : D
Explanation
All of the above options are correct.

Q 9 - We can use reserved keywords as identifiers in C# by prefixing them with @ character?
Answer : A
Explanation
if you want to use these keywords as identifiers, you may prefix the keyword with the @ character.

Q 13 - Which of the following is correct about reference type variables in C#?
A - The reference types do not contain the actual data stored in a variable.
B - They contain a reference to the variables.
C - Example of built-in reference types are: object, dynamic, and string.
Answer : D
Explanation
All of the above options are correct.

Q 15 - Which of the following defines boxing correctly?
A - When a value type is converted to object type, it is called boxing.
B - When an object type is converted to a value type, it is called boxing.
Answer : A
Explanation
When a value type is converted to object type, it is called boxing.
Q 16 - Which of the following defines unboxing correctly?
A - When a value type is converted to object type, it is called unboxing.
B - When an object type is converted to a value type, it is called unboxing.
Answer : B
Explanation
When an object type is converted to a value type, it is called unboxing.
